The methods are fairly comparable to the carding method dealing with wire-included rolls that open up and orient the fibers. On the other hand, within the airlaid or dry-laid system, a wall of air blows fibers off as opposed to employing a wire-lined roll to remove the fibers from your cylinder. The air is blown to your fibers, and so they’re gathered inside a drum which includes negative force inside of it. The air then pulls them out through the drum and gathered outside in right orientation and buy, and here they’re then taken off as an online.

Substitute methods for manufacturing nano- and microscale non-woven fibers that might be operated at modest and medium scales include electrospinning and centrifugal melt spinning (CMS) [forty nine, fifty]. Although electrospinning has benefited from an infinite volume of research, it remains to be minimal by very low throughput and an incapability to work with minimal dielectric materials like PP [49]. In distinction, CMS presents an get of magnitude advancement to throughput and is agnostic to your electrical Qualities of the material, as it eradicates the utilization of electrical prospective to draw fibers from a polymer pool. In contrast to melt blowing, CMS gains performance by decoupling melting and extrusion by using a controllable heating ingredient to melt and centrifugal forces generated by a rotating spinneret to extrude the polymer Fig 1B. A lot from the tutorial operate relevant to the CMS method has employed possibly the FibeRio device [50] or tailor made-created products. Many research have shown fabrication of nano- and microscale PP fibers employing CMS [fifty one–fifty three] and in some cases a potential to produce fibers from generally obtainable blended recycled plastics [52]. In truth, CMS has actually been utilised being an enabling know-how for distributed recycling endeavours [fifty four]; however, the potential for producing better worth-add, practical elements hasn't been rigorously talked about inside the academic literature.

Needle-punched non-woven fabrics are created by carding unfastened fibers into a felt-like batting that's then punched alongside one another working with barbed felting needles. The procedure can be employed to develop fabrics of varying thickness and energy, along with the needling method normally leaves a pattern of holes over the surface area that varies according to the range of needles from the needle board, needle dimension, punching density, and sort of fiber.
